I have not seen Forever and Ever, but I recently saw him in The Legend of Heroes, where he played Guo Jing. The feedback from viewers was mixed, though. While some called him the best-looking Guo Jing in history, others found his looks too mature for Guo Jing, who was supposed to be 18-19 years old at the time of the series. As a result, his portrayal as a teenager/young adult seemed forced.

He'll be in an upcoming action movie with Nicholas Tse and Andy Lau, and also a wuxia-style movie with Wu Jing. This should be an opportunity for him to showcase his martial arts skills.

There was love, but it was a weak one. Lu Jia Xue and Yi Ning were both young and at their lowest point, so at the time, they connected due to their similar backgrounds. However, LJX was ambitious, and in his power struggle within the family, he indirectly got Yi Ning "killed."

The drama condensed a lot, but the novel explained it better. LJX felt guilt over Yi Ning's "death," and to ease the pain, he deluded himself into believing she wasn't dead (since her body was never recovered). When he found her though, it wasn't a joyous reunion. Yi Ning thought he deceived her, and was responsible for her "death." So, she wanted nothing to do with him. LJX was still stuck in the past. That, combined with new competition (Luo Shen Yuan), pretty much sent him over the edge.

Does he love her? He believe he does, but Yi Ning has seen the real him, and fell out of love. It's like what she said. The truths, lies, what's right or wrong, none of that matters anymore. She has moved on, and he should too.
